TR 03 NW MERSHAM FLOOD STREET (west side) 6/111 Denne and projecting 27.11.57 walls II House. C16 or earlier core, refronted late C18. Timber framed origin, clad with galleted ragstone, extended with tuck-pointed red brick. Plain tiled roof. Two parallel ranges. Entrance front: 2 storeys on ragstone plinth, with 3 gauged brick arches on ground floor, and paired modillion eaves cornice to hipped roof with rear stacks. Four glazing bar sashes with louvred shutters on 1st floor, and 3 on ground floor with gauged heads. Door to centre left, with moulded panels and moulded circular central panel, with traceried semi-circular fanlight and pediment on fluted pilasters. Projecting from left a brick wall about 7 feet high with boarded gateway, projecting about 20 metres. Wall projecting to right, about 10 metres, on ragstone base. Rear wing clad in part in galleted ragstone. Interior: reeded moulded doorways and modillion cornices (much late C20 restoration) and keyed segmental doorways. Bolection moulded fireplace. Half-landing and dog leg stair with iron-twist pattern turned balusters with turned baluster newels, and scrolled tread-ends. Rear range: C16 clasped purlin roof, with re-used smoke-blackened timbers, and remains of even earlier cross roof. Listing NGR: TR0469938350
